Graphic Presentation of a Frequency
            Distribution

  i.     HISTOGRAM
  ii.    FREQUENCY POLYGON
  iii.   OGIVE
a) HISTOGRAM
• similar to bar chart but without the gaps
  between the bars
Histogram
• class boundaries are marked on the horizontal
  axis and class frequencies on the vertical axis
  represented by the heights of the bars.

Example 1: Discrete Data: Score for correct
answer
                                Class
     Score (x)     Freq (f)
                              Boundaries
          1–5         3         0.5 - 5.5
         6 – 10       4        5.5 - 10.5
       11 – 15        7        10.5 - 15.5
       16 – 20        2        15.5 - 20.5
       21 – 25        5        20.5 - 25.5
         26 - 30      3        25.5 - 30.5

b)          FREQUENCY POLYGON
• line segments connecting the points formed by
  the intersection of the class midpoints and the
     class frequency.

Frequency Polygon
• Add classes with ‘zero frequencies’ at both
  ends of the distribution to ‘tie down’ the graph
  to the horizontal scale.
       Score (x)    Mid-point   Freq (f)
                       -2          0
         1–5            3          3
         6 – 10         8          4
        11 – 15        13          7
        16 – 20        18          2
        21 – 25        23          5
        26 - 30        28          3
                       33          0

c)      OGIVE (Cumulative Freq. Polygon)
• reports the number and percent of
  observations that occur less than the upper
     class boundary
• must convert the frequency distribution to a
     cumulative frequency distribution (F)
             Upper Class
     Score (x)                Freq (f)   F
                 Boundaries
      1–5            5.5         3        3       3
     6 – 10         10.5         4        7    (3 + 4)
     11 – 15        15.5         7       14    (7 + 7)
     16 – 20        20.5         2       16   (14 + 2)
     21 – 25        25.5         5       21   (16 + 5)
     26 - 30        30.5         3       24   (21 + 3)
Ogive

 Score (x) Freq (f) UCB   F    Cum.%
              0     0.5   0     0.0
   1–5       3      5.5    3   12.5
  6 – 10     4     10.5    7   29.2
  11 – 15    7     15.5   14   58.3
  16 – 20    2     20.5   16   66.7
  21 – 25    5     25.5   21   87.5
  26 - 30    3     30.5   24   100.0
